WARE v. FOREMOST INS. CO.

No. 2016 CA 1481.

223 So.3d 1 (2017)

Travis WARE and Janis Ware v. FOREMOST INSURANCE COMPANY.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

Judgment Rendered: June 2, 2017.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Willis J. Ray , Hammond, LA, Attorney for Plaintiffs-Appellees, Travis Ware and Janis Ware.

Valerie Briggs Bargas , Baton Rouge, LA, Attorney for Defendant-Appellant, Foremost Insurance Company.

BEFORE: HIGGINBOTHAM, THERIOT, AND CHUTZ, JJ.


In this case, the trial court rendered a default judgment in favor of plaintiffs, Travis and Janis Ware, and against defendant, Foremost Insurance Company, in the amount of $30,821.80.
